The Legal Recruiting Assistant is responsible for assisting with the administrative functions of the Legal Recruiting team, including but not limited to expense reports, resume collection and management, interview scheduling, greeting candidates, data entry, and candidate searches.

QUALIFICATIONS
The Legal Recruiting Assistant must have a High School Diploma, Bachelor's Degree preferred. At least one to three years of experience in a professional service environment is preferred. Must be proficient in Word, Excel, Power Point, and Outlook. Must be highly organized and have the ability to independently multi-task and prioritize in a fast-paced environment. Must possess an excellent client-service approach to interactions with team members, vendors and candidates, as well as outstanding professionalism and communication skills to manage a variety of daily tasks and provide optimal client service. The ideal candidate will have strong data entry skills, attention to detail, be process driven and pro-active in their approach to information gathering.
The salary range for this position is $59K to $74K.
Please note that quoted salary ranges are based on Benesch's good faith belief at the time of the job posting and are not a guarantee of what final salary offers may be. Base pay is based on market location and may vary depending on job-related knowledge, skills, and experience. Base pay is only one part of the Total Rewards that Benesch provides to compensate and recognize our staff professionals for their work. Full-time positions are eligible for a discretionary bonus and a comprehensive benefits package.
